Listen: Listen carefully to this reminder from Luther’s Small Catechism.

From the Second Article of the Apostles' Creed: "On the third day he rose again. He ascended into heaven, and is seated at the right hand of the Father. He will come again to judge the living and the dead."

What Does this Mean?
He has done all this in order that I might be his own, live under him in his kingdom, and serve him in everlasting righteousness, innocence, and blessedness, even as he is risen from the dead and lives and reigns for all eternity. This is most certainly true!  (Luther's Small Catechism)
